ok, we've run into this before. It's related to SNAT rules being put in out of 
order due to the wrong ip in the databag.  I believe it was patched fairly 
recently and may not be rolled into a release yet.

What ACS release are you attempting to use?

Subject: Re: Cloudstack VR does not resolve to DNS queries

Hello Simon,

Yes we have checked that, actually this problem occurs when we configured a 
private gateway on this, earlier it was working fine, so the moment when we 
create a Private gateway and reboot our router, it stops working

Can you check the routing table on the VR? If you populated the internal dns 
box when you setup the zone, ACS will create a route pointing traffic to the 
inside interface. This will cause asymmetric routing and cause the firewall to 
drop packets.

Subject: Cloudstack VR does not resolve to DNS queries

Dear Team,

VR been created while creating a VPC, VR is not able to resolve any DNS queries 
made directly from VR itself. While I am able to reach 8.8.8.8 and 4.2.2.2 but 
while querying DNS services it says connection timed out.

Any suggestions why?
